Garage door springs play a vital function in the operation of your garage door. They counterbalance the weight of the door, making it easy to open and shut. Over time, these springs can put on out and require repair or replacement. Understanding the intricacies of garage door spring repair can save you cash and guarantee the continued operate of your garage door.
There are two main kinds of garage door springs: torsion springs and extension springs. Torsion springs are situated above the door and use rotational drive to lift the door. Extension springs are situated on either side of the door, stretching and contracting because the door moves. The type of spring used can affect the complexity of the repair process. Generally, torsion springs are extra complex and will require skilled assistance, while extension springs can typically be managed by householders.
Garage door spring repair is usually a harmful task. Springs operate under excessive rigidity and can snap quickly, causing injury. Therefore, safety precautions ought to always be prioritized. If you're considering a DIY strategy, guarantee you've the right instruments and protective gear. If you are feeling uncertain or uncomfortable, hiring knowledgeable could be the safer possibility.
Common signs of a spring issue include a garage door that refuses to open or close properly, a door that's uneven when closed, or extreme noise throughout operation. These symptoms typically indicate that the springs are worn or damaged. Addressing these indicators promptly can prevent additional damage to the door or the opener mechanism.

When attempting a repair, one of the first steps entails disconnecting the garage door opener. This ensures that the door could be manipulated manually without the danger of the motor partaking unexpectedly. After disconnecting the opener, it's vital to decrease the door fastidiously and support it to forestall it from slamming shut.
Before proceeding with the repair, it is crucial to evaluate the type of springs installed. If you establish that you should replace a spring, ensure you select the proper measurement and sort. Using mismatched springs can result in uneven put on on your garage door system.
For torsion springs, the repair course of sometimes entails unwinding the old spring and replacing it with a model new one. This process requires cautious attention to detail. Proper winding and securing of the new spring are essential to ensure smooth operation and safety. It's advisable to seek the assistance of specific guides or movies if you plan to sort out this job yourself.

Extension spring repairs can be considerably extra easy. After eradicating the old spring, you probably can substitute it with a new one by following the manufacturer’s tips. Adjusting the strain appropriately is crucial to sustaining the steadiness of the garage door. A door that is too heavy on one aspect can lead to further points down the line.
Many householders underestimate the importance of regular maintenance for their garage door springs. Lubricating the springs enhances their functionality and longevity. It’s beneficial to perform this maintenance task a minimum of twice a yr. Remember to use a silicone-based lubricant to keep away from attracting dust and grime.
Once you have accomplished the spring repair, double-check the steadiness of your garage door. An unbalanced door can put unnecessary strain on the opener and lead to extra repairs in the future. To check the balance, manually carry the door midway and observe if it stays in place.

How long do garage door springs typically last?
The lifespan of garage door springs normally ranges from 7 to 14 years, depending on utilization, climate conditions, and maintenance. Regular inspections may help prolong their lifespan.

How can I tell if my garage door springs are properly balanced?

To check for stability, disconnect the opener and manually raise the door halfway. If the door stays in place, the springs are balanced. If it strikes up or down, the springs might have adjustment or replacement.
